Before the February 8 election, Imran Khan, the former prime minister of Pakistan, faced a 10-year prison sentence for disclosing a confidential cable, which hurt his political future.

Bilawal Bhutto Zardari, the PPP's candidate for prime minister, questions the delay in Sharif's campaign, raising concerns about the credibility of the upcoming elections.
Nawaz Sharif, who returned to Pakistan in October after spending four years in self-imposed exile in London, is now eyeing a fourth premiership in the upcoming February 8 elections.
Sharif is anticipated to deliver a sizable homecoming rally in Lahore on Saturday. His return coincides with Pakistan grappling with heightened political turmoil and one of its most severe economic crises.
